Embodiment 1
[0030] Embodiment 1: the structure of the present invention is as figure 1 As shown, it includes a base 4 , a fiber grating 5 , a cover 7 , a permanent magnet 8 , an adhesive 9 , a cavity 6 , a fiber protection sleeve 2 and a thin steel pipe 3 . The sensor has a sheet structure and is suitable for measuring the surface temperature of objects. Wherein: the fiber Bragg grating 5 is pasted and fixed on the substrate 4 through an adhesive 9 , and the fiber Bragg grating 5 is temperature-sensitized by using the relatively high thermal expansion coefficient of the substrate 4 . Two permanent magnets 8 are installed and fixed on the base 4 symmetrically at both ends, and the sensor is adsorbed on the surface of the measured object by using the permanent magnets. A cavity 6 is formed between the cover 7 and the base 4 , which can reduce the influence of the ambient temperature on the wavelength of the fiber grating 5 . Embodiment 2
[0031] Embodiment 2: as figure 2 As shown, the difference between embodiment 2 and embodiment 1 is that the permanent magnets in embodiment 2 are symmetrically installed and fixed on both sides of the middle of the sensor.
